Common Misunderstandings (Including Unit Confusion)
Many people misunderstand how nutrition is calculated, especially for custom meals. Here are a few points:
- Serving Sizes: Our honeygrow nutrition calculator uses standard honeygrow serving sizes for each ingredient. If you request extra portions in-store, your actual nutrition will be higher.
- Sauces are Key: Sauces and dressings often contribute a significant portion of calories, fats, and sodium. Don't overlook them!
- "Healthy" vs. "Low Calorie": Ingredients like avocado are healthy fats but are calorie-dense. A "healthy" meal isn't always low in calories.
- Units: Nutrition is consistently measured in standard units: Calories (kcal), Protein (g), Fat (g), Carbohydrates (g), and Sodium (mg). These units are universal and remain consistent across all calculations. This calculator does not require a unit switcher as these are the universally accepted metrics for nutritional values.
- Estimates: While based on available data, these are estimates. Minor variations can occur due to preparation methods, ingredient sourcing, and slight portion discrepancies.

Key Factors That Affect honeygrow Nutrition
Understanding the factors that influence your honeygrow nutrition can help you make more informed choices. Here are some key elements:
- Base Choice: Your base sets the foundation. Mixed greens offer very few calories and carbs, while rice or noodles contribute significantly more. A base of Whole Wheat Noodles will have more fiber than Rice Noodles.
- Protein Type: Lean proteins like chicken or tofu generally have lower fat and calorie counts than red meat options like steak, while still providing ample protein. The preparation (e.g., roasted vs. spicy/sauced) also plays a role.
- Sauce/Dressing Selection: This is often the biggest hidden calorie and sodium contributor. Creamy or sweet sauces tend to be higher in calories, fat, and sugar, while vinaigrettes or lighter soy-based options might be lower. Always check the nutrition of your chosen dressing.
- Add-Ons and Toppings: While delicious, items like avocado, cheese, crispy shallots, or wonton crisps can quickly add substantial calories, fat, and sodium. A single serving of avocado, for example, can add over 100 calories.
- Quantity of Ingredients: Our calculator assumes standard honeygrow serving sizes. If you request extra servings of protein, avocado, or sauce, your actual nutrition will increase proportionally.
- Vegetable Variety: While most vegetables are low in calories, adding many different types increases fiber and micronutrients, contributing to overall health without significantly impacting calories.
